Delhi Records 1,447 Fresh COVID-19 Cases

One death related to the virus!


The cases of the Covid-19 are spreading rapidly in the capital city. Delhi records 1,447 cases of the vicious coronavirus in the city which also leads to one death in the city.


These fresh cases came out of 24,203 tests conducted the previous day, said the health department.


The infection tally has risen to 19,28,841 while the death toll stands at 26,243.


Delhi had recorded 1,934 Covid cases and zero death on Thursday, while the positivity rate had stood 8.10 per cent.


The bulletin said 18594 RT-PCR/CBNAAT/True Nat tests and 5609 rapid antigen tests were conducted in the last 24 hours.


On Thursday, Union health minister Mansukh Mandaviy chaired a meeting amid the latest surge in the coronavirus cases seen in some parts of the country. The minister appealed to states and Union territories to increase the pace of vaccination, including booster doses, in districts reporting high cases.


Meanwhile few other states including Maharashtra which was among the hotbeds during Covid-19 has been witnessing a surge in its daily Covid-19 count whereas masks have been mandated in the local trainss ahead of the increment in the daily cases.


The number of active COVID-19 cases on Friday decreased to 5,507 from 5,755 the previous day, according to the data.


As many as 3,790 patients are under home isolation, up from 3,564 on Thursday, while there are 322 Covid containment zones in the capital, up from 309 the previous day.
